Web“Science of Reading” (SoR) means evidence-based reading instruction practices that address the acquisition of language, phonological and phonemic awareness, phonics and spelling, fluency, vocabulary, oral language, and comprehension that can be differentiated to meet the needs of individual students. Early language and literacy (reading and writing) development begins in the first 3 years of life and is closely linked to a child’s earliest experiences with books and stories.

Major support provided by our founding ... kurz asistent pedagoga liberecWebThe physical arrangement of the kindergarten classroom is a vital component in achieving a successful learning environment for young children. The difference between a chaotic classroom and an orderly classroom is based in great part on how the teacher prepares the environment.
